### Escalation — TimeWeave Solver

If TimeWeave fails to produce a timetable overnight, don't panic — it retries twice automatically. Check the constraint dump first; nine times out of ten a school uploaded an impossible room assignment. If the solver genuinely crashes (not just "infeasible"), grab the run log and the input snapshot before restarting. For solver internals or weird constraint bugs, ping the optimization folks at the address below.

pager mailbox: belix@braskforge.corp

FAQ: SpoolPilot Microservice

Q: Print jobs stuck in QUEUED?
A: Restart the spooler pod. If jobs remain, flush the Redis queue and resubmit.

Q: Duplicate printouts?
A: Known issue with retry logic; dedupe flag fixes it. Enable in config, redeploy.

Q: Spooler admin console locked out?
A: Happens after three failed logins. Use the recovery flow from the bastion host. The flow prompts for the recovery passphrase, shown immediately below this entry.

recovery phrase for fajeg-kawep: druix-gorius-briax-ulaeth-fraox-lammir-pelox-jormir-pelwyn-julir

INTERNAL MEMO — Branch Managers

Following the annual stocktake, finance will record a write-down on slow-moving Corvelle fixtures held at the Ambray and Sethwick branches. Please verify counts against the reconciliation sheets by Friday and flag any disputed lines to regional accounting before posting. No disposals should occur until valuations are confirmed. The confidential note on related business plans is set out below.

board note of kafof-yahag: Druaelox Foods plans to raise the Holwyn list price by 35 percent in July.